Brumby 2'' lift steering link.

Posted: Tue Apr 27, 2010 6:29 pm
by velocityboy
I have had a look in the forums but I thought it would quicker to ask. When you do a 2'' lift on a Brumby what do you do about the sterring link that goes from steering column to the rack? Will the origanal work? Do you use one from another model or something?

Posted: Tue Apr 27, 2010 7:20 pm
by TOONGA
the original will only work if you dont lift the body and then you will have short CV life

a couple of questions do you have power steering? and are you making the lift kit yourself? (if so 7mm of offset for every 25mm)

you can make one by using 2 early MY power steering knuckles and bolting together the parts that make it the right length for your car or going to an L series power steering knuckle

Posted: Wed Apr 28, 2010 7:14 pm
by Cliff R
As Toonga said. Get 2 complete knuckles from an MY and pick the two longer pieces. Bolt them together and off you go.
Works fine and gets you through an engineers report if you choose to go this way.
Thats what I did.
P.S. Mine is power steering.
